Season salmon

Many of us only think of cooking salmon when it’s cooked in a bag or frozen in the freezer. But there’s a totally different way to cook wild salmon. A lot of people feel intimidated by cooking wild salmon. There are a few things that make wild salmon delicious to eat, so it’s worth a try if you’re looking for something different. First, you’ll want to get a few of the following ingredients: fresh wild sockeye salmon, sea salt, a few drops of lemon juice, fresh herbs, sesame oil, and a few potato chips. Once you have your ingredients, this is a great way to cook wild sockeye salmon: lay the fish on a baking tray and brush with lemon juice. Sprinkle the fish with sea salt and let it sit for about 10 minutes before placing it in a 400°F oven for about 12 minutes. Once it’s cooked, toss with the herbs, then drizzle with sesame oil and some potato chips. You’ll feel like you’re eating a deliciously fresh meal, without breaking the bank.
